When you set up an aquarium, you need to get a stand for it as part of the purchase or separately. They range from cheap wooden stands to intricate metal ones, to fit your budget and taste. Your stand should be strong enough for the weight of a full tank with proper bolts in place. […]

This is necessary to maintain the temperature of the water. A glass immersion heater is the best as it gives a proper reading and remains on even if the water level drops. It is advisable to encase the heater in a mesh to avoid injuring the fish. Preferably, place the heater in the filter to […]

5. The Biological Cycle or Nitrogen Cycle Biological cycle is a natural process that starts functioning in your aquarium within four to six weeks. The biological cycle consists of beneficial bacteria breaking toxic organic compounds into lesser toxic compounds. Thereafter, it is possible to manipulate toxic levels in aquarium water through weekly water changes. Starting […]

Nitrogen Cycle Fish excretion causes rotting of food and deterioration of plants. Bacteria can break down nitrogen compounds present in fish waste into nitrate, which is easily absorbed by plants. You can otherwise remove this through gravel siphoning. This conversion process of changing fish waste into NO3 is nitrification. Nitrifying bacteria are not present when […]

Changing Water Hardness to Suit Fish You can change the water hardness in different ways to suit your fish. Ion exchange resins, filtering water through peat moss and reverse osmosis system, or boiling water for a long time can reduce water hardness substantially and make it soft.
